Job Description
We are looking for a skilled Mechanical Design Engineer to design and develop 2D and 3D mechanical components and assemblies using CAD software. The candidate will be responsible for creating detailed manufacturing drawings, Bills of Materials (BOMs), and supporting CNC manufacturing and production teams to ensure high-quality, cost-effective product development.
Roles & Responsibilities
- Design and develop 2D and 3D mechanical components, assemblies, and products using CAD software (AutoCAD, SolidWorks, Creo, CATIA, or NX).
- Prepare detailed manufacturing drawings with dimensions, tolerances, and GD&T as per industry standards.
- Create and maintain accurate Bills of Materials (BOMs) and engineering documentation.
- Develop assembly drawings, exploded views, and fabrication drawings.
- Collaborate with CNC programming, production, and quality teams to ensure manufacturability of designs.
- Modify and improve existing designs based on production feedback and customer requirements.
- Ensure designs comply with engineering standards, customer specifications, and quality requirements.
- Support prototype development, testing, and product validation activities.
- Coordinate with vendors and suppliers regarding manufacturing feasibility and technical clarifications.
- Optimize designs for cost reduction, ease of manufacturing, and improved performance.
- Prepare Engineering Change Notes (ECNs) and update design revisions.
- Maintain design records, drawing revisions, and document control.
- Provide technical support to production during manufacturing and assembly processes.
- Participate in design reviews and continuous improvement initiatives.
- Follow company quality systems, safety standards, and engineering best practices.
Required Skills
- Proficiency in AutoCAD (2D) and SolidWorks/Creo/CATIA/NX (3D CAD).
- Strong knowledge of mechanical design principles and manufacturing processes.
- Experience in preparing manufacturing drawings, BOMs, and assembly drawings.
- Understanding of GD&T, engineering tolerances, and drafting standards.
- Knowledge of CNC machining, sheet metal, fabrication, or mold manufacturing processes.
- Familiarity with materials, machining methods, and manufacturing constraints.
- Good analytical, problem-solving, and communication skills.
- Ability to work effectively with cross-functional teams.
